1978 Honda Prelude vs. 2001 Citroen C3

To start off, 2001 Citroen C3 is newer by 23 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1978 Honda Prelude.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1978 Honda Prelude would be higher. At 1,750 cc (4 cylinders), 1978 Honda Prelude is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1978 Honda Prelude (89 HP) has 17 more horse power than 2001 Citroen C3. (72 HP). In normal driving conditions, 1978 Honda Prelude should accelerate faster than 2001 Citroen C3.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 2001 Citroen C3 weights approximately 190 kg more than 1978 Honda Prelude.

Both vehicles are front wheel drive (FWD). Which offers better traction when its slippery than rear wheel drive vehicles.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1978 Honda Prelude (141 Nm @ 3000 RPM) has 23 more torque (in Nm) than 2001 Citroen C3. (118 Nm @ 3300 RPM). This means 1978 Honda Prelude will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 2001 Citroen C3.
